Understanding the Impact of the Earthquake
The September 8, 2023, earthquake, with a magnitude of 6.8, was the deadliest to hit Morocco in over six decades. Its epicenter was located in the High Atlas Mountains, about 72 kilometers southwest of Marrakech, resulting in widespread damage across the region. The historic city of Marrakech,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and a major tourist destination, was significantly affected, with numerous buildings, including mosques, palaces, and traditional riads, sustaining damage.

Loss of Life and Infrastructure
The earthquake tragically claimed thousands of lives, leaving countless families grieving and communities devastated. Beyond the human toll, the earthquake caused extensive damage to infrastructure, including roads, bridges, and communication networks. Power outages and disruptions to essential services further compounded the challenges faced by residents.
Cultural Heritage at Risk
Marrakech’s rich cultural heritage, embodied in its historic architecture and vibrant traditions, is under threat. The earthquake has damaged numerous landmarks, raising concerns about the preservation of these irreplaceable treasures. The potential loss of these cultural assets would be a profound blow to Morocco’s identity and heritage.
Assessing the Safety of Visiting Marrakech
While the earthquake’s impact has been devastating, it’s important to approach the question of safety with a nuanced perspective. The Moroccan government and international organizations are actively engaged in rescue and recovery efforts, working tirelessly to provide aid to those affected and restore essential services.
Current Situation and Safety Measures
As of the latest reports, the immediate danger from aftershocks has subsided. However, it’s crucial to remain aware of potential risks and follow safety guidelines issued by local authorities. Damaged buildings and unstable structures pose a hazard, and it’s essential to avoid areas that have been declared unsafe.
Travel Advisories and Recommendations
Many countries have issued travel advisories regarding Morocco, urging citizens to exercise caution or reconsider travel to affected areas. Planning a Responsible Visit to Marrakech
If you’re considering visiting Marrakech after the earthquake, it’s essential to plan your trip responsibly and with sensitivity to the situation on the ground.
Choosing Accommodation and Activities
Opt for accommodations and activities that are operating normally and have implemented safety measures. Support local businesses and avoid areas that are still heavily affected by the earthquake.
Respecting Local Customs and Traditions
Be respectful of local customs and traditions, especially during this time of mourning and recovery. Dress modestly, avoid loud or disruptive behavior, and be mindful of religious sensitivities.
